Lagrange{galerkin Approximation for Advection{dominated Contaminant Transport with Nonlinear Equilibrium or Non{equilibrium Adsorption

An extension of the Lagrange{Galerkin approach is developed for advection-dominated problems with nonlinear adsorption, either being in equilibrium or in non{equilibrium, possibly with isotherms of the Freundlich type. The scheme should be feasable also for the hyperbolic limit case. The basic problems to deal with are the possibility of non{unique characteristics due to the nonlinear isotherms and the incorporation of the time{dependent non{ equilibrium adsorption kinetics, avoiding a strong restriction on the CFL{number. The one{dimensional scheme derived is able to handle shock solutions. In the non{equilibrium case a more severe restriction on the timestep has to be regarded.

LAGRANGE{GALERKIN APPROXIMATION FOR ADVECTION{ DOMINATED NONLINEAR CONTAMINANT TRANSPORT IN POROUS MEDIA supported by British-German ARC Grant

We describe an extension of the Lagrange{Galerkin approach for advection problems with nonlinear (non{)equlibrium adsorption, possibly with isotherms of the Freundlich type. Numerical examples indicate that this method allows for large time steps and still gives nearly exact approximations of shocks and sharp fronts.
